AI Summary

  • Firearm owners, possessors, or controllers must report lost or stolen firearms to law enforcement within 48 hours of discovering the loss or theft.

  • Violations are penalized as a petty misdemeanor for first offense, misdemeanor for second offense, and gross misdemeanor for third or subsequent offenses.

  • Persons who report lost or stolen firearms in compliance are immune from criminal prosecution for offenses related to firearm storage under state law.

  • Chiefs of police and sheriffs must report lost or stolen firearms to the commissioner of public safety within seven days of receiving notification.

  • $36,000 is appropriated from the general fund in fiscal year 2025 to the commissioner of public safety for a reporting system managed by the Bureau of Criminal Apprehension.

Legislative Description

Lost and stolen firearms required to be reported promptly to law enforcement, and money appropriated.
